horgel
11.04.05, 13:55
.
Besitzer eines hochauflösenden TFT-Displays werden es mir nachempfinden:
Warum, oh warum nur hat der God of Thunder und Rock 'n Roll,
der mächtige Johan von Paradox,
vor dessen Programierkünsten wir kleinen Anwendungsprogramierer nur erfürchtig erschauern können
es seinem spielenden Pöbel verwehrt
die Bildschirmauflösung seines Meisterwerks "Crusader Kings"
nach unserem unwürdigem Gusto selbst einzustellen? :(
Nun denn,
die völlige Freiheit kann ich nicht versprechen, aber 1280*1024 sind auf meinem Billig e-yama LCD erheblich ansehlicher und bieten vor allem etwas mehr Überblick.
Siehe hier : Screenshot (http://www.iwkoeln.de/img/crusaders1280.jpg)
Ein kleiner Hack der Exe in Ehren kann einem niemand verwehren.
Ich habe es nur kurz unter Win XP angetestet. Es scheint alles sauber zu funktionieren.
Garantie kann ich natürlich nicht gewährleisten...
Die kleine graphische Unschönheit in der linken unteren Ecke (siehe Screenshot) liesse sich vielleicht noch mit etwas tiefere Assembler-Code-Recherche ausbügeln, aber es beeinträchtigt das Spielen eigentlich kaum.
!!!WICHTIG!!! Der beschriebene Hack ist nur für das aktuelle Betapatch vom 8.April korrekt. Dieses Beta-patch klappt eigentlich sehr gut. Ich findes erheblich besser als 1.04...
--------------------------
Für den, den es interessiert:
Wie geht das nun?
--------------------------
-Man mache sich eine Kopie der crusaders.exe
-Man nenne die Kopie z.b 1280crusaders.exe
-Man lade sich den freien Hexeditor XVI32 herunter Link (http://www.chmaas.handshake.de/delphi/freeware/xvi32/xvi32.htm#download)
-Man öffne die Datei 1280crusader.exe und suche über den Befehl Adress->Goto folgende zwei Adressen und ändere sie wie folgt: (siehe auch Screenshot (http://www.iwkoeln.de/img/xvi32.jpg))
$1C7935 Ändern von 04 auf 05
$1c7939 Ändern von 03 auf 04
-Man speichere ab.
-Ein kleines Problem existiert noch: Das Spiel benötigt nun für den Ladescreen eine Datei 1280_load.bmp , welcher nun mal nicht beim Originalspiel vorhanden ist. Wer EU2 oder Victoria sein eigen nennt, ist fein raus und kopiert sich einfach die dortige Datei, Die Datei befindet sich bei allen Paradox Spielen im Unterverzeichnis gfx. (und da muss natürlich auch bei Cruser Kings hinkopiert werden.) Alternativ können Besitzer eines Graphik-Programmes die 1024_load.bmp kopieren und mit dem Programm auf genau 1280*1024 aufblasen und diese Datei dann als 1280_load.bmp verwenden.
Edit: Ein einfacher 1280er Ladescreen kann auch hier geruntergeladen werden: link (http://www.iwkoeln.de/img/load_1280.zip)
(Wer's übrigens ohne die Datei probieren möchte wird wohl mit einem netten Crash to Desktop belohnt werden...)
Besitzer eines hochauflösenden TFT-Displays werden es mir nachempfinden:
Warum, oh warum nur hat der God of Thunder und Rock 'n Roll,
der mächtige Johan von Paradox,
vor dessen Programierkünsten wir kleinen Anwendungsprogramierer nur erfürchtig erschauern können
es seinem spielenden Pöbel verwehrt
die Bildschirmauflösung seines Meisterwerks "Crusader Kings"
nach unserem unwürdigem Gusto selbst einzustellen? :(
Nun denn,
die völlige Freiheit kann ich nicht versprechen, aber 1280*1024 sind auf meinem Billig e-yama LCD erheblich ansehlicher und bieten vor allem etwas mehr Überblick.
Siehe hier : Screenshot (http://www.iwkoeln.de/img/crusaders1280.jpg)
Ein kleiner Hack der Exe in Ehren kann einem niemand verwehren.
Ich habe es nur kurz unter Win XP angetestet. Es scheint alles sauber zu funktionieren.
Garantie kann ich natürlich nicht gewährleisten...
Die kleine graphische Unschönheit in der linken unteren Ecke (siehe Screenshot) liesse sich vielleicht noch mit etwas tiefere Assembler-Code-Recherche ausbügeln, aber es beeinträchtigt das Spielen eigentlich kaum.
!!!WICHTIG!!! Der beschriebene Hack ist nur für das aktuelle Betapatch vom 8.April korrekt. Dieses Beta-patch klappt eigentlich sehr gut. Ich findes erheblich besser als 1.04...
--------------------------
Für den, den es interessiert:
Wie geht das nun?
--------------------------
-Man mache sich eine Kopie der crusaders.exe
-Man nenne die Kopie z.b 1280crusaders.exe
-Man lade sich den freien Hexeditor XVI32 herunter Link (http://www.chmaas.handshake.de/delphi/freeware/xvi32/xvi32.htm#download)
-Man öffne die Datei 1280crusader.exe und suche über den Befehl Adress->Goto folgende zwei Adressen und ändere sie wie folgt: (siehe auch Screenshot (http://www.iwkoeln.de/img/xvi32.jpg))
$1C7935 Ändern von 04 auf 05
$1c7939 Ändern von 03 auf 04
-Man speichere ab.
-Ein kleines Problem existiert noch: Das Spiel benötigt nun für den Ladescreen eine Datei 1280_load.bmp , welcher nun mal nicht beim Originalspiel vorhanden ist. Wer EU2 oder Victoria sein eigen nennt, ist fein raus und kopiert sich einfach die dortige Datei, Die Datei befindet sich bei allen Paradox Spielen im Unterverzeichnis gfx. (und da muss natürlich auch bei Cruser Kings hinkopiert werden.) Alternativ können Besitzer eines Graphik-Programmes die 1024_load.bmp kopieren und mit dem Programm auf genau 1280*1024 aufblasen und diese Datei dann als 1280_load.bmp verwenden.
Edit: Ein einfacher 1280er Ladescreen kann auch hier geruntergeladen werden: link (http://www.iwkoeln.de/img/load_1280.zip)
(Wer's übrigens ohne die Datei probieren möchte wird wohl mit einem netten Crash to Desktop belohnt werden...)